Switchable glass, also known as PDLC (Polymer Dispersed Liquid Crystal) glass, is a cutting-edge technology that is transforming the way we interact with and experience our built environments. The Principles of Switchable glass
At its core, Switchable glass operates on the principles of liquid crystal technology. The glass is infused with a specialized polymer-dispersed liquid crystal (PDLC) film, which can be electrically activated to switch between transparent and opaque states. When an electrical current is applied, the liquid crystal molecules align, allowing light to pass through and creating a clear, transparent pane. Conversely, when the current is turned off, the molecules scatter, resulting in a frosted or opaque appearance.
Advantages of Switchable glass
The advantages of Switchable glass are numerous and far-reaching. Here are some of the key benefits that make it a sought-after solution:
Privacy Control: Switchable glass offers unparalleled control over privacy, allowing users to easily transition between transparent and opaque states as needed. This makes it an ideal choice for office spaces, bathrooms, and other areas where privacy is a concern.
Energy Efficiency: By regulating the amount of light and heat that passes through the glass, Switchable glass can significantly improve a building's energy efficiency. This translates to reduced energy costs and a more sustainable built environment.
Versatility: Switchable glass can be integrated into a wide range of applications, from windows and partitions to glass walls and even shower enclosures. Its adaptability allows for seamless integration into various architectural and design schemes.
Enhanced Aesthetics: The sleek, modern appearance of Switchable glass adds an elegant touch to any space, elevating the overall design and creating a visually stunning environment.
